Skip to content

Commit 185f430

Browse files
committed
feat: add support for loadgen log-levels
Signed-off-by: Sam Stuewe <[email protected]>
1 parent 0a78595 commit 185f430

File tree

2 files changed

+7
-0
lines changed

2 files changed

+7
-0
lines changed

common/testrun.go

+1
Original file line numberDiff line numberDiff line change
@@ -61,6 +61,7 @@ type TestRun struct {
6161
TicketerLogLevel string `json:"ticketerLogLevel" feFieldTitle:"Ticketer Log Level" feFieldType:"loglevel"`
6262
CoordinatorLogLevel string `json:"coordinatorLogLevel" feFieldTitle:"Coordinator Log Level" feFieldType:"loglevel"`
6363
WatchtowerLogLevel string `json:"watchtowerLogLevel" feFieldTitle:"Watchtower Log Level" feFieldType:"loglevel"`
64+
LoadGenLogLevel string `json:"loadGenLogLevel" feFieldTitle:"Loadgen Log Level" feFieldType:"loglevel"`
6465
AtomizerTelemetryLevel string `json:"atomizerTelemetryLevel" feFieldTitle:"Atomizer Telemetry Level" feFieldType:"tellevel"`
6566
ArchiverTelemetryLevel string `json:"archiverTelemetryLevel" feFieldTitle:"Archiver Telemetry Level" feFieldType:"tellevel"`
6667
SentinelTelemetryLevel string `json:"sentinelTelemetryLevel" feFieldTitle:"Sentinel Telemetry Level" feFieldType:"tellevel"`

coordinator/testruns/roleconfig.go

+6
Original file line numberDiff line numberDiff line change
@@ -321,6 +321,12 @@ func (t *TestRunManager) RoleLogLevel(
321321
loglevel = tr.WatchtowerLogLevel
322322
case common.SystemRoleCoordinator:
323323
loglevel = tr.CoordinatorLogLevel
324+
case common.SystemRoleAtomizerCliWatchtower:
325+
fallthrough
326+
case common.SystemRoleParsecGen:
327+
fallthrough
328+
case common.SystemRoleTwoPhaseGen:
329+
loglevel = tr.LoadGenLogLevel
324330
}
325331
return loglevel
326332
}

0 commit comments

Comments
 (0)